main .container .filter-area{justify-content:space-between;margin-bottom:22px}@media screen and (max-width:767px){main .container .filter-area{flex-direction:column}main .container .filter-area>*{margin-top:10px}main .container .filter-area>:first-child{margin-top:0}main .container .filter-area .ui.search .input{width:100%}}main .container .filter-area .ui.search input.prompt{border-color:#e2e2ea;height:38px;color:#474774;border-radius:10px;width:450px}@media screen and (max-width:768px){main .container .filter-area .ui.search input.prompt{width:100%}}main .container .filter-area .ui.search i.search{color:#92929d}main .container .filter-area .ui.dropdown{border-color:#e2e2ea;border-radius:10px}@media screen and (max-width:767px){main .container .filter-area .ui.dropdown{width:100%}}main .container .filter-area .ui.dropdown:last-child{margin-left:26px}@media screen and (max-width:768px){main .container .filter-area .ui.dropdown:last-child{margin-left:10px}}@media screen and (max-width:767px){main .container .filter-area .ui.dropdown:last-child{margin:10px 0 0}}main .container .event-list{grid-template-columns:repeat(4,1fr);margin-bottom:45px;grid-gap:38px;display:grid}@media screen and (max-width:900px){main .container .event-list{grid-template-columns:repeat(2,1fr)}}@media screen and (max-width:630px){main .container .event-list{grid-template-columns:repeat(1,1fr)}}main .container .event-list .event{overflow:hidden;box-shadow:0 5px 6px hsla(0,0%,71%,.5);border-radius:20px}main .container .event-list .event-img{position:relative}main .container .event-list .event-img img{width:100%}@media screen and (max-width:900px){main .container .event-list .event-img img{height:auto;max-height:600px}}main .container .event-list .event-img time{padding:7px 14px;font-size:20px;font-weight:700;color:var(--black);position:absolute;bottom:20px;background-color:var(--white);border-radius:10px;left:20px;z-index:1}main .container .event-list .event-info{padding:20px 20px 30px}main .container .event-list .event-info .date{margin-right:30px;text-align:center}main .container .event-list .event-info .date span:first-child{font-size:20px;margin-bottom:10px;color:var(--primary);display:block}@media screen and (max-width:768px){main .container .event-list .event-info .date span:first-child{font-size:18px;margin-bottom:6px}}main .container .event-list .event-info .date span:last-child{font-size:24px;font-weight:700;color:var(--black)}@media screen and (max-width:768px){main .container .event-list .event-info .date span:last-child{font-size:21px}}main .container .event-list .event-info .info h3{font-size:24px;font-weight:700;margin-bottom:.5em;color:var(--black);line-height:1.2em;margin-top:-3px}@media screen and (max-width:768px){main .container .event-list .event-info .info h3{font-size:21px}}main .container .event-list .event-info .info span{font-size:18px;color:var(--black);opacity:.5}